Our Industrial 33kV Electrical Isolators are engineered for maximum safety and reliability in high-voltage power systems. These devices serve as a fundamental safety component, providing a visible and secure physical gap in electrical circuits to protect personnel and equipment during maintenance or fault conditions. Manufactured with precision engineering and premium materials, each isolator is rigorously tested to comply with international standards like IEC 62271-102, ensuring dependable performance. The robust construction is designed to withstand demanding operational environments—from extreme temperatures to high pollution areas—while maintaining excellent dielectric strength and mechanical endurance for the long-term integrity of your electrical infrastructure.
These high-voltage isolators are essential across a wide range of critical industries. Power transmission and distribution utilities rely on them extensively within substations for the safe isolation of transformers, circuit breakers, and capacitor banks. In the industrial sector, large manufacturing plants, chemical processing facilities, and metal production units use them to safely manage their internal high-voltage distribution networks. The renewable energy sector integrates them into solar and wind farm substations for safe grid connection and maintenance. Furthermore, they are crucial for infrastructure projects, mining operations, and railway electrification systems where reliable and safe power isolation is mandatory for both operational efficiency and regulatory compliance.
